A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Администрир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 29.08.2003, 12:18   #1  
Sincha is offline
Sincha
Участник
 
3 / 10 (1) +
Регистрация: 20.08.2003
Адрес: Moscow
Ошибка ORA-01406
Версия: Navision Axapta 3.0 (Номер выпуска 1951.17)
База данных: Oracle
Оператор SQL: SELECT /*+ FIRST_ROWS */A.INVENTDIMID,A.RECID FROM INVENTDIM A WHERE ((SUBSTR(NLS_LOWER(DATAAREAID),1,3)=NLS_LOWER(:in1)) AND 1=:in2) [Идентификатор=0, Использовано повторно=Нет]
Текст ошибки: ORA-01406: выбранное значение столбца усекается

Код ошибки SQL: 1406
Стек вызовов:
\Data Dictionary\Tables\InventDim\Methods\findDim - line 7
\Data Dictionary\Tables\InventDim\Methods\findOrCreateBlank - line 13
\Data Dictionary\Tables\InventDim\Methods\startUpCreateBlank - line 6
\Classes\Info\startup - line 22

Возникает при запуске. На что влияет непонятно...как лечить - тоже (
Только у меня на компьютере. Переустановил Client+Appl не помогло.
__________________
Олег
Старый 29.08.2003, 16:08   #2  
komar is offline
komar
Шаман форума
Аватар для komar
Ex AND Project
 
5,571 / 600 (32) +++++++
Регистрация: 24.05.2002
Маленькое уточнение - а у Вас база одна, а Appl у каждого свой?
Старый 30.08.2003, 09:49   #3  
Sincha is offline
Sincha
Участник
 
3 / 10 (1) +
Регистрация: 20.08.2003
Адрес: Moscow
Ага
__________________
Олег
Старый 01.09.2003, 10:14   #4  
komar is offline
komar
Шаман форума
Аватар для komar
Ex AND Project
 
5,571 / 600 (32) +++++++
Регистрация: 24.05.2002
Не по понятиям живете......
Старый 16.09.2003, 06:10   #5  
Антон Солдатов is offline
Антон Солдатов
Соучастник
Аватар для Антон Солдатов
 
386 / 27 (1) +++
Регистрация: 29.12.2002
Адрес: Новосибирск
у меня такая ошибка тоже возникала, хотя живу по понятиям. просто запустил aos, когда БД до конца не проколбасилась. после перезагрузки ошибки не стало.
Старый 16.06.2010, 11:08   #6  
egorych is offline
egorych
Участник
Самостоятельные клиенты AX
Oracle
 
761 / 154 (7) ++++++
Регистрация: 09.11.2006
Адрес: Краснодарский край
Подниму старую тему - почему-то стали валиться в лог такие ошибки -
Цитата:
Текст ошибки: ORA-01406: fetched column value was truncated
Вроде это говорит о нехватке буфера чтения. Увеличил Buffer size - 50 К поставил. Все равно ошибки валятся. Вероятно это не тот буфер ;-)
Может кто в курсе, где можно подкрутить еще?
.
ps вообще-то тема больше к администрированию - может модераторы перенесут?
Старый 16.06.2010, 11:15   #7  
lev is offline
lev
Ищущий знания...
Аватар для lev
Oracle
MCBMSS
Axapta Retail User
 
1,723 / 491 (20) +++++++
Регистрация: 18.01.2005
Адрес: Москва
Цитата:
Сообщение от egorych Посмотреть сообщение
Подниму старую тему - почему-то стали валиться в лог такие ошибки -

Вроде это говорит о нехватке буфера чтения. Увеличил Buffer size - 50 К поставил. Все равно ошибки валятся. Вероятно это не тот буфер ;-)
Может кто в курсе, где можно подкрутить еще?
.
ps вообще-то тема больше к администрированию - может модераторы перенесут?
а где вы увеличивали буфер?
у нас была такая проблема, но я её решал через админа Оракла.Вот что нашел в интернете:
Цитата:
То есть, эта ошибка возникает тогда, когда выбираемая из базы данных строка слишком длинна, и ее приходится обрезать. Предлагаемое действие - увеличить размер буфера, сделав его больше максимально возможной длины строки, выбираемой из базы данных. Для при веденного примера я решил это очень просто - зайдя в Панель управления -> Администрирование -> Источники данных ODBC, запустил настройку нужного источника данных и в новом окне, на вкладке Oracle установил значение параметра "Fetch buffer size" на 128000 вместо 64000 по умолчанию.

Для других приложений, использующих ODBC для подключения к Oracle, проблема должна решаться сходным способом, нужно только найти, где установить новый размер буфера.
(текст вот отсюда)
__________________
"Страх перед возможностью ошибки не должен отвращать нас от поисков истины." (с)
С Уважением,
Елизаров Артем
За это сообщение автора поблагодарили: Logger (8).
Старый 16.06.2010, 11:55   #8  
egorych is offline
egorych
Участник
Самостоятельные клиенты AX
Oracle
 
761 / 154 (7) ++++++
Регистрация: 09.11.2006
Адрес: Краснодарский край
Цитата:
Сообщение от lev Посмотреть сообщение
а где вы увеличивали буфер?
В настройках АОСа - закладка Database-Buffer size
Цитата:
Сообщение от lev Посмотреть сообщение
у нас была такая проблема, но я её решал через админа Оракла.Вот что нашел в интернете:
(текст вот отсюда)
Это я видел, но фича в том, что Аксапта с Ораклом работает НЕ через ODBC (OLEDB) , а напрямую с OCI - а там я настроек пока не нашел ;-(
Старый 16.06.2010, 15:55   #9  
Logger is offline
Logger
Участник
Лучший по профессии 2015
Лучший по профессии 2014
 
3,940 / 3229 (115) ++++++++++
Регистрация: 12.10.2004
Адрес: Москва
Записей в блоге: 2
Мы на аос поставили билд 1951.7669 (вышел уже после KR3) проблему не решило, но частота возникновения такой ошибки заметно снизилась.
Старый 16.06.2010, 16:37   #10  
egorych is offline
egorych
Участник
Самостоятельные клиенты AX
Oracle
 
761 / 154 (7) ++++++
Регистрация: 09.11.2006
Адрес: Краснодарский край
У нас пока стоит KR2, я тоже к последнему билду присматриваюсь, но как-то боязно!
Теги
oracle, ошибка

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Не запускается Axapta. Общая ошибка сети. Lucky13 DAX: Администрирование 3 25.09.2007 13:02
Ошибка синхронизации axapta25Dev DAX: Администрирование 4 21.02.2007 01:02
Ошибка в формате числа. 36AC DAX: Программирование 7 19.10.2006 10:04
Ошибка: "Ошибка в суммы в валюте XXX. Необходимо округлить до '0.00'. Std DAX: Функционал 3 18.07.2006 11:22
Русская локализация Axapta 3 ? SlavaK DAX: Администрирование 59 01.07.2003 22:38

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 03:12.